关于减少过程调用,下列说法不正确的是()A、减少过程调用将优化程序模块性(损害模块性)B、为了减少时间开销,如果在类体中定义的成员函数中不包括循环等控制结构,C++系统会自动将它们作为内置(inline)函数来处理。C、inline函数其实是把函数代码嵌入程序的调用点中D、inline函数可以减少程序执行过程中对CPU的中断次数

题目

关于减少过程调用,下列说法不正确的是()

  • A、减少过程调用将优化程序模块性(损害模块性)
  • B、为了减少时间开销,如果在类体中定义的成员函数中不包括循环等控制结构,C++系统会自动将它们作为内置(inline)函数来处理。
  • C、inline函数其实是把函数代码嵌入程序的调用点中
  • D、inline函数可以减少程序执行过程中对CPU的中断次数

相似考题
更多“关于减少过程调用,下列说法不正确的是()”相关问题
  • 第1题:

    在VBA中,下列关于过程的描述中正确的是______。

    A.过程的定义可以嵌套,但过程的调用不能嵌套

    B.过程的定义不可以嵌套,但过程的调用可以嵌套

    C.过程的定义和过程的调用均可以嵌套

    D.过程的定义和过程的调用均不能嵌套


    正确答案:B
    解析:过程的定义是互相平行、独立的,定义过程的时候不能在一个过程内定义另外一个过程,也就是说,过程定义是不能嵌套的。但是,过程调用却是可以嵌套的,也就是说,可以在调用一个过程的过程中调用另外一个过程。

  • 第2题:

    关于VBScript过程,下列说法错误的是()。

    A.call语句用于Sub或Function过程的调用

    B.调用Function过程时call语句可以省略,但是调用sub过程时不可以省略

    C.Function函数可以有返回值

    D.使用ExitFunction语句可以从Function过程中立即退出


    正确答案:B

  • 第3题:

    下列关于过程的叙述不正确的是( )

    A.过程的传值调用是将实参的具体值传递给形参

    B.过程的传址调用是将实参在内存的地址传递给形参

    C.过程的传值调用参数是单向传递的,过程的传址调用参数是双向传递的

    D.无论过程传值调用还是过程传址调用,参数传递都是双向的


    正确答案:D

  • 第4题:

    关于过程调用正确的是( )。

    A.过程要用Call语句调用

    B.Sub过程一定要用Call语句调用

    C.过程都可以用赋值语句的形式调用

    D.只要写上过程名并给出实参就能调用过程


    正确答案:D

  • 第5题:

    下列关于过程文件的说法中,错误的是

    A.过程文件的建立需使用MODIFY COMMAND命令

    B.过程文件的默认扩展名为.PRG

    C.在调用过程文件中的过程之前不必打开过程文件

    D.过程文件只包含过程,可以被其他程序所调用


    正确答案:C
    解析:建立和修改过程文件都可以使用MODIFYCOMMAND命令,默认的扩展名为.PRG。PROCEDURE命令表示一个过程的开始,并命名过程,若过程文件只包含过程,调用过程文件中的过程之前必须打开过程文件,可使用SETPROCEDURETO打开该过程文件。

  • 第6题:

    下列哪个会阻碍代码优化()

    • A、减少存储器引用
    • B、增加过程调用
    • C、减少过程调用
    • D、使用内链函数替换

    正确答案:B

  • 第7题:

    关于过程调用正确的是()。

    • A、过程要用Call语句调用
    • B、Sub过程一定要用Call语句调用
    • C、过程都可以用赋值语句的形式调用
    • D、只要写上过程名称并给出实参就能调用过程

    正确答案:D

  • 第8题:

    关于异常,下列说法中不正确的是()

    • A、 用户可以根据需要抛出异常
    • B、 在调用方法中可通过throw语句把异常传回给调用方法
    • C、 用户可以自己定义异常
    • D、 在C#中有的异常不能被捕获

    正确答案:D

  • 第9题:

    在“通用声明”部分,用Private关键字定义的过程在下列说法中正确的是()

    • A、此过程可以被其它任何过程调用
    • B、此过程不可以被任何其它过程调用
    • C、此过程只可以被本工程中的其它过程调用
    • D、此过程只可以被本窗体模块中的其它过程调用

    正确答案:D

  • 第10题:

    单选题
    关于减少过程调用,下列说法不正确的是()
    A

    减少过程调用将优化程序模块性(损害模块性)

    B

    为了减少时间开销,如果在类体中定义的成员函数中不包括循环等控制结构,C++系统会自动将它们作为内置(inline)函数来处理。

    C

    inline函数其实是把函数代码嵌入程序的调用点中

    D

    inline函数可以减少程序执行过程中对CPU的中断次数


    正确答案: D
    解析: 暂无解析

  • 第11题:

    单选题
    下列哪个会阻碍代码优化()
    A

    减少存储器引用

    B

    增加过程调用

    C

    减少过程调用

    D

    使用内链函数替换


    正确答案: A
    解析: 暂无解析

  • 第12题:

    单选题
    关于异常,下列说法中不正确的是()
    A

     用户可以根据需要抛出异常

    B

     在调用方法中可通过throw语句把异常传回给调用方法

    C

     用户可以自己定义异常

    D

     在C#中有的异常不能被捕获


    正确答案: C
    解析: 暂无解析

  • 第13题:

    下列关于过程叙述不正确的是( )。

    A.过程的传值调用是将实参的具体值传递给形参

    B.过程的传址调用是将实参在内存的地址传递给形参

    C.过程的传值调用参数是单向传递的,过程的传址调用参数是双向传递的

    D.无论过程传值调用还是过程传址调用,参数传递都是双向的


    正确答案:D
    解析:过程传值操作是将实参的值传递给子过程,传递是单方方向的;而传地址操作是双方向的,是将实参的地址传递给形参,形参的变化将影响实参的变化。

  • 第14题:

    下面是关于过程调用和宏调用的叙述,其中( )是正确的。

    A.程序执行的方法相同,都是调用预先编制的程序代码段

    B.过程调用比宏调用方便、灵活,应用更广泛

    C.宏调用比过程调用执行速度快,但占用较大的内存空间

    D.过程调用比宏调用速度快,但占用较大的内存空间


    正确答案:C

  • 第15题:

    在VBA中,下列关于过程的描述中正确的是( )。 A.过程的定义可以嵌套,但过程的调用不能嵌套SXB

    在VBA中,下列关于过程的描述中正确的是( )。

    A.过程的定义可以嵌套,但过程的调用不能嵌套

    B.过程的定义不可以嵌套,但过程的调用可以嵌套

    C.过程的定义和过程的调用均可以嵌套

    D.过程的定义和过程的调用均不能嵌套


    正确答案:B
    B。【解析】在VBA中,过程的调用可以进行嵌套,但过程的定义不能够嵌套。

  • 第16题:

    关于VB中的过程,下列说法正确的是( )。

    A.不能嵌套定义,也不能嵌套调用

    B.可嵌套定义,但不能嵌套调用

    C.不能嵌套定义,但可嵌套调用

    D.既能嵌套定义,也能嵌套调用


    正确答案:C
    解析:VB中的过程都是并行的,不可嵌套定义,但VB中的过程可以相互调用,并可嵌套调用和递归调用。

  • 第17题:

    关于系统存储过程,下列说法正确的是()。

    • A、只能由系统使用
    • B、用户可以调用
    • C、需要用户编写程序
    • D、用户无权使用

    正确答案:B

  • 第18题:

    关于Applet的生命周期,下列说法不正确的有()。

    • A、stop方法在start方法之前执行
    • B、init方法在start方法之后执行
    • C、stop方法在Applet退出时被调用,只能被调用1次
    • D、stop方法在Applet不可见时会被调用,可以被调用多次

    正确答案:A,B,C

  • 第19题:

    关于VBScript过程,下列说法错误的是()。

    • A、Function函数有返回值
    • B、call语句用于Sub或Function过程的调用
    • C、调用Sub过程时call语句可以省略,但是调用Function过程时不可以省略
    • D、使用Exit Sub语句可以从Sub过程中立即退出

    正确答案:C

  • 第20题:

    关于异常,下列的说法中不正确的是()。

    • A、用户可以根据需要抛出异常
    • B、在被调用方法可通过throw语句把异常传回给调用方法
    • C、用户可以自己定义异常
    • D、在C#中有的异常不能被捕获

    正确答案:D

  • 第21题:

    单选题
    关于系统存储过程,下列说法正确的是()。
    A

    只能由系统使用

    B

    用户可以调用

    C

    需要用户编写程序

    D

    用户无权使用


    正确答案: C
    解析: 暂无解析

  • 第22题:

    单选题
    关于过程调用正确的是()。
    A

    过程要用Call语句调用

    B

    Sub过程一定要用Call语句调用

    C

    过程都可以用赋值语句的形式调用

    D

    只要写上过程名称并给出实参就能调用过程


    正确答案: B
    解析: 暂无解析

  • 第23题:

    单选题
    关于异常,下列的说法中不正确的是()。
    A

    用户可以根据需要抛出异常

    B

    在被调用方法可通过throw语句把异常传回给调用方法

    C

    用户可以自己定义异常

    D

    在C#中有的异常不能被捕获


    正确答案: C
    解析: 暂无解析

  • 第24题:

    单选题
    在“通用声明”部分,用Private关键字定义的过程在下列说法中正确的是()
    A

    此过程可以被其它任何过程调用

    B

    此过程不可以被任何其它过程调用

    C

    此过程只可以被本工程中的其它过程调用

    D

    此过程只可以被本窗体模块中的其它过程调用


    正确答案: A
    解析: 暂无解析